#1d2ed0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d2ed0 is composed of 11.4% red, 18%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#1d2ed0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a5cff with #0000a1.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1d2ed0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d2ed0 has RGB values of R:29, G:46,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1912528.

Shades and Tints of #1d2ed0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d2ed0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f707e is the less saturated color, while #0218eb is the most saturated one.
